About Maggie
Her practice emphasizes empowering clients to make sense of their inner world, strengthen resilience, and pursue meaningful personal growth. She provides focused support for mood disorders, attachment challenges, panic symptoms, and post-traumatic stress, offering a calm, non-judgmental space where emotions can be explored and coping skills can be practiced.
Drawing on evidence-based therapeutic techniques, she addresses concerns such as body image, grief, chronic pain and illness, and interpersonal difficulties. Maggie aims to walk alongside each person with practical guidance and professional support, helping them reconnect with their strengths and move forward on their individual healing journey.
Evidence-Based Techniques and Remote Care
Maggie uses practical, evidence-informed approaches that help people manage symptoms and build skills for everyday life. One focus is skills-based work that teaches emotion regulation, stress management, and coping strategies for anxiety and depression - these techniques help clients reduce intense reactions and increase daily functioning. Another emphasis is trauma-informed work that invites careful processing of painful experiences and supports recovery from abuse, loss, or past harm. She also integrates attachment-focused perspectives to address relationship patterns and help clients strengthen connections and boundaries.
Choosing the right approach is a collaborative process. Maggie works with each person to identify goals, consider preferences, and adjust methods as therapy progresses so the plan fits the individual's needs and pace. She frames treatment as teamwork, combining client insight and professional guidance to find the best path forward.
